Understanding the Criminal Appeal Form
The Criminal Appeal Form is a critical document that initiates the appeal process. Familiarizing oneself with the types of appeals and the significance of the form itself is essential for a successful appeal.
There are several types of appeals available under the Criminal Appeal Act. These include appeals against conviction, appeals against sentence, and in some cases, appeals against a judge's ruling on procedural matters. Understanding which type of appeal applies to your situation is fundamental in ensuring that the right legal grounds are being pursued.
